EXPERIENCE
Mr. Lorenzo has 25 years experience trying and litigating complex business and commercial disputes. His experience includes arbitration, trial, and mediation of large construction, fire subrogation and business matters throughout the United States. He has recovered more than a dozen multi-million dollar awards for clients including insurance companies, construction contractors, real estate developers and other clients.
Construction Litigation
• Recovered more than $50 million on behalf of owner/developer of five-star hotel casino project in Las Vegas, Nevada. This case included multi million delay, disruption and defective work claims against an international general contractor, subcontractors and design professionals.
• Successfully represented general contractor and surety in delay, defective work and wrongful termination claims arising out of construction of municipal airport in Phoenix, Arizona.
• Recovered virtually all bond payments made by surety and obtained reversal from City contractor's termination for cause, reinstating contractor's bonding capacity.
• Regularly represent owners, developers, general contractors and subcontractors in complex delay, disruption and defective work disputes.
Fire Subrogation
• Recovered more than $10 million on behalf of insurer in a fire loss that represented the largest personal lines loss in the history of the company.
• Recovered nearly $4 million from a products manufacturer in a business fire loss.
• Recovered more than $1.2 million following successful arbitration trial of a fire loss caused by defective construction. Arbitration award included 100% of insurance payments made, plus pre-judgment interest and attorneys' fees.
• Obtained $1 million recovery following jury trial of fire loss caused by spontaneous combustion of construction materials during construction of multi million dollar town home penthouse project.
Complex Business Litigation
• Represented the uninsured creditors in the bankruptcy of an international general contractor.
• Successfully resolved multimillion dollar dispute between business owners in a case involving allegations of fraud and accounting malfeasance.
• Recovered nearly $2 million for an insurer in a dispute with an insurance broker.
